My grandmother always told me that some quilters make a mistake on purpose and may flip a block, or make a slight change in a star, or put one block the reverse of all the others. She said it was the signature of many quilt makers. However, I am 64 and that was a long time ago but I always tell anyone who finds a glaring (usually the quilt maker is the only one who notices) that "they are so lucky to get "one of a Kind" quilt" however, most people never see it. Just enjoy the accomplishment and learn from the error. Or start making that your "signature". :-D
